UK MIDDAY BRIEFING: Oil Majors Report Declining Profits

Tue, 04th Feb 2014 12:37

LONDON (Alliance News) - Oil majors BP and BG Group both reported a deterioration in the fourth quarter Thursday, with BG swinging to a loss, but their shares headed in different directions after BG previously flagged the downturn while the extent of its rival's profit decline was more unexpected.

BP is one of the biggest fallers in the FTSE100 after it reported a 58% decline in its fourth-quarter pretax profit as it was hit by the latest asset sales, weaker refining margins, and higher depreciation and exploration write-offs as the group brought new projects online and increased its investment in exploration.

BG Group, meanwhile, is one of the top gainers on the blue-chip index even though it said it swung to a loss in the fourth quarter, as expected. The big difference was that BG had already flagged that it would disappoint after last month warning that it was bring hit by the political instability in Egypt and a writedown on some of its US shale gas assets.

However, chip design company ARM Holdings was the biggest faller on the FTSE100 after it reported slowing growth in its royalty revenues, which missed expectations after sales of chips for high-end smartphones such as the Apple iPhone slowed in the second half of the year. Royalties per unit delivered declined sharply to 4.5 US cents in the fourth quarter as a result.

"This is the lowest royalty per unit that ARM has reported since the fourth quarter 2011 and reflects the on-going slowdown in the high-end smart phone and tablet makets, and market share gains in micro-controllers and smartcards," Liberum said.

Ocado is a big faller on the FTSE250 after it reported yet another annual loss. Large investments in the business prevented it breaking even for the first time ever. Its pretax loss widened to GBP12.5 million in 2013, from a loss of just GBP0.6 million in 2012. On top of that, co-founder Jason Gissing will retire in May.

Still, Chief Executive Officer Tim Steiner told journalists that 2014 will be the year for the company, which has just started delivering for Wm Morrison Supermarkets. "We should break into profit this year. We were forecast to, even before the Morrison deal," Steiner said.

KEY UK CORPORATE NEWS:

FTSE 250: TalkTalk Telecom says it's on track to meet its full-year guidance after revenues rose 5.1% in the fiscal third quarter. Its Post Office deal is paying off, with total net additions of 110,000 including 103,000 Post Office customers, while it added 175,000 television customers, bringing its total TV customer base to 732,000. Premier Oil Chief Executive Simon Lockett is to step down, but will hang on until a successor is found. Victrex said its first quarter performance was in line with its expectations, with sales up 6%, while the second quarter is off to a good start after a "much stronger" January. St Modwen Properties reported a 56% rise in pretax profit for its last financial year, buoyed by revaluation gains and higher realised property profits, and said it wants to further expand its portfolio of residential and commercial properties. African Barrick Gold has completed the transfer of the Tulawaka gold mine and certain exploration licences to STAMICO, the Tanzanian state mining company. Electrocomponents said sales trends improved in all of its regions, with the exception of North America, in the fourth months to the end of January. Underlying sales were up 2%, with 4% international growth partly offset by a 2% decline in the UK. Balfour Beatty and Carillion are two of the four contractors appointed as framework suppliers by Network Rail for its GBP2 billion National Electrification Programme. Balfour estimates its contract is worth more than GBP75 million. UDG Healthcare said its first quarter profits were lower than last year, as it expected, hit by incremental costs associated with its private debt placement last September and costs for rebranding one of its business units, but it predicted underlying earnings growth for the whole of the year.

AIM: Transense Technologies is a big gainer after it narrowed its pretax loss as it saw revenue more than double in the half-year to end-December. Quindell is also doing well after it said it expects technology revenues to beat expectations in 2014 after it booked over GBP200 million of new, fully contracted, busines. It also confirmed that it had given formal notice to exercise its option to acquire over 75% of software developer Himax. GoldBridges Global Resources is up after gold production during its fourth quarter more than doubled at its wholly-owned Sekisovskoye mine. Production in 2013 was up 37% on the year and 12% above the company's own guidance. Tangiers Petroleum was a big faller after Eve Howell resigned as executive chairman, citing a loss of support from major shareholders. Trading in the stock has now been been suspended pending the appointment of new directors. Mobile Streams is down after Chief Financial Officer Gaston Cerf resigned with immediate effect. The company said interviews have already been arranged with potential candidates for the position. Coms is also down after it said it was "not aware of any specific reason" for the recent rise of its share price, but said it was in advanced discussions over a potential acquisition for which it would need to raise funds. RapidCloud International is another big faller even though it said it will meet its expectations for 2013 and said it will launch its next software product in the first quarter of 2014. The product already has its first client.
